This fragment covers account recovery during image-slimming work on the Peltran build pipeline. The slimming job strips debug layers from base images before pushing to the Corvid registry. If the registry service account is disabled after repeated push failures, re-enable it through the Peltran ops console under Accounts, then Recover. The console requires a single recovery passphrase before it restores push permissions, and that passphrase is written immediately below this line.

strongbox words: druiel-frador-brieth-druys-fenys-zorwyn-zorael

Ticket: Snapshot test credential expired

External plugin authors for the Bramblecast UI kit: the shared credential used by SnapForge, our snapshot-testing service for UI components, expired on schedule last week. Any plugin pipeline comparing rendered snapshots against the golden store will fail with an auth error until updated. Please replace the expired value in your plugin's test configuration carefully — do not commit it. The replacement key is provided immediately below.

gateway credential: qvz23-XSZTNBjrucz4Q49XMT1TuVw

## FixtureForge: Limits and Quotas

FixtureForge caps generated test data to keep CI runs on the Brindlewood cluster predictable. Each suite may request at most one seeded dataset per worker, and bulk generation is throttled once the row budget is exhausted. Exceeding a quota fails the build rather than degrading silently, so release branches stay deterministic. These limits were last revised for the 4.2 cut. The current tuning constants are as follows.

constants for fahop-fahaf:
RATE_LIMITS = {
    "quenath": 1,
    "quenwyn": 10,
    "ralael": 10,
    "wenix": 1,
}